The Northampton and Lamport Railway (NLR) is inviting families to celebrate Easter in style with its popular Easter Egg Specials, running on Sunday, 5th and Monday, 6th April.
Visitors can enjoy scenic train rides through the Northamptonshire countryside, with departures every hour from 10 am to 3 pm on both days.
Every child travelling on the Easter Egg Specials will receive a free Creme Egg, adding a sweet treat to the experience.
Young visitors will also have the chance to meet the Easter Bunny in person and take part in a special Easter Bunny Hunt.
In addition to the train rides and Easter activities, the railway offers free on-site parking, a souvenir shop, and a buffet serving drinks, snacks, and freshly prepared food.
Families whose children do not eat chocolate are encouraged to inform the railway in advance, and a suitable substitute will be provided.

Tickets for the Easter Egg Specials can be booked online via the North Norfolk Railway’s website.
The railway notes that in the unlikely event the scheduled steam locomotive is unavailable, services will instead be hauled by one of its vintage diesel locomotives, ensuring the experience goes ahead as planned.
